Dutch Lap Siding Installation in Norwalk, CT
Dutch Lap Siding Installation services provide a traditional and attractive exterior cladding option for homeowners looking to enhance the appearance and durability of their property. This siding style features overlapping horizontal boards with a distinctive stepped or “lap” design, which helps shed water and protect the underlying structure. Projects typically include replacing existing siding, upgrading to a more durable material, or installing Dutch Lap siding on new construction homes. Property owners often want to understand the variety of materials available, such as wood or composite options, as well as the maintenance requirements and overall aesthetic impact of this siding style.
Before requesting Dutch Lap Siding installation, property owners should consider the condition of their current exterior, the compatibility of this siding with their home’s architecture, and their preferences for color and finish. It’s also important to understand the scope of work involved, including surface preparation, potential repairs, and the expected lifespan of different siding materials. Proper installation ensures the siding performs well against weather elements and maintains its visual appeal over time, making it a popular choice for those seeking a classic, timeless exterior look.

Dutch Lap Siding Installation Questions
What is Dutch Lap Siding? Dutch Lap Siding is a traditional style of exterior cladding characterized by overlapping horizontal boards with a distinctive beveled edge, adding a classic look to homes and buildings.
What are common materials used for Dutch Lap Siding? It is typically made from wood, vinyl, or fiber cement, offering durability and a traditional appearance suitable for various property styles.
What projects often involve Dutch Lap Siding installation? It is commonly used in residential home exteriors, historic restorations, and renovation projects aiming to enhance curb appeal.
